Healthy, because

Even smarter

Nutritional values

The crunchy, Chinese cabbage provides a lot of vitamin C, while the filling of rice and vegetables contains a particularly large amount of B vitamins and magnesium. Just one portion covers about half of the daily requirement of these substances.

Especially calorie-conscious people can use low-fat sheep's cheese for the filling and replace black olives with the lower-fat green ones.

Ingredients

for
4
Ingredients
9 ozs Brown basmati rice
salt
12 large leaves Napa cabbage
2 sprigs Basil
2 sun-dried Tomatoes
½ Cucumber
10 black olives (pitted)
3 ozs Feta
5 ozs Yogurt (low-fat)
1 lemon
3 Tbsps olive oil
1 tsp honey
peppers

Preparation

Kitchen utensils

1 Measuring cups, 2 large Pots (with lid), 1 Cutting board, 1 Sieve, 1 Small knife, 1 Slotted spoon, 3 Bowls (1 large, 1 medium, 1 small), 1 Paper towel, 1 Teaspoon, 1 Large knife, 1 Wooden spoon, 1 Tablespoon, 1 Citrus juicer, 1 Whisk

Preparation steps

1.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 1

Combine the rice with 2 cups of salted water and bring to a boil. Cover and cook over medium heat, about 25 minutes. Remove from heat, place 2 layers of paper towels between pot and lid and let stand another 5 minutes. Transfer to a bowl and let cool.

2.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 2

While the rice cooks, bring a pot of salted water to a boil. Rinse cabbage leaves and cut out rib from each leaf. 

3.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 3

Blanch the cabbage leaves in the boiling water for about 1 minute. Remove with a slotted spoon and briefly plunge into a bowl of ice  water.

4.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 4

Drain the cabbage leaves well and spread out on a thick layer of paper towels. Pat dry well with another layer of paper towels.

5.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 5

Rinse basil, shake dry, pluck leaves and cut into fine strips. Cut sun-dried tomatoes into thin strips.

6.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 6

Peel cucumber half, cut in half again, remove seeds with a teaspoon and cut lengthwise into narrow strips.

7.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 7

Coarsely chop olives with a large knife. Drain feta cheese and finely chop. Mix the cooled rice in a bowl with the yogurt and basil.

8.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 8

Place cabbage leaves on the work surface. Top each leaf with some rice mixture, leaving edges free. Press down firmly in the center of rice lengthwise to make a well.

9.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 9

Fill each well with tomatoes, cucumber, olives and feta cheese. Roll up each leaf firmly, starting on a long side. 

10.
Chinese Cabbage Rolls preparation step 10

Squeeze out lemon juice and whisk the juice in a small bowl with the honey and olive oil. Season with salt and pepper. Cut the cabbage rolls into slices or portion as desired and serve with the lemon dressing.
